Names of Parts of the Day




To this group belong: day, night, morning, evening, noon, afternoon,
midnight, dawn, twilight, dusk, sunrise, sunset, daytimg, etc.

 

1. When a particular day, night, etc. is meant and it is often clear from the situation or context then the definite article is used.
e.g. The night was warm and beautiful.

The weather was very cold on the day of his arrival.

2.When there is u descriptive attribute the indefinite article is used.
e.g. On a hot September evening they strolled idly to the embankment.

3. Nouns denoting parts of the day have no article when they are used predicatively.
e.g. It was evening.

It was nearly midnight.
BUT: If we find a descriptive attribute the indefinite article is used.
e.g. It was a tine warm night.

The only exception is the adjectives early, late; in this case no article is used.
e.g. It was early morning.

It was late evening

 

4.No article is used with nouns denoting parts of the day when they are
modified by the names of the days of the week and the words tomorrow, yesterday.

e.g. She was here yesterday afternoon.

I went to Aunt Milly's house on Friday evening.

Set phrases.

in the evening before/after midnight

in the morning ail day long

in the afternoon day after day

in the night night after night

at night from morning till night

at dawn day and night

before/after sunset late at night (but: early in the morning) etc.

3. Names of Seasons.
To this group of nouns belong: winter, spring, summer, autumn (Am E fall).

 

Names of seasons are mostly used without any articles though the definite article may by found even in general statements. This is the case when these nouns are used as the subject, and the predicate is expressed by such commonly used verbs as to come, to approach, to set in. to be over and some others.

e.g. (The) Winter came and with it snowstorms and severe frosts.
"I hate (the) autumn. " Jane said.
In those parts (the) soring usually sets in early.

 

The definite article is used when a particular season is meant. It is
generally clear from the situation or a limiting attribute may also be used.

e.g. The winter was very fine that year.
The autumn of 1998 was very warm.

 

When names of seasons have a descriptive attribute the indefinite article is used.

e.g. We had a short summer.
It was a rainy autumn.

 

When names of seasons are used predicatively they have no article.
e.g. It was summer and the place broke up in red flowers.

However when we find a descriptive attribute the indefinite article is used.
e.g. "It was a remarkably fine autumn. "-- she added.

NOTE. No article is used with names of seasons if they are modified by the adjectives early, late,
e.g. It was early summer.
